SUBJECT

title
Authorize (1) acquisition from 5901 South Lamar Street LLC of a commercially improved tract of land containing approximately 15.8 acres located on South Lamar Street near its intersection with South Central Expressway for the Dallas Floodway Extension Project; (2) an increase in appropriations in an amount not to exceed $63,320.68 in the Flood Protection & Storm Drainage Funds (1995 General Obligation Bond Funds); (3) an increase in appropriations in an amount not to exceed $40,004.00 in the Flood Protection & Storm Drainage Funds (1998 General Obligation Bond Funds); (4) an increase in appropriations in an amount not to exceed $196,694.00 in the Flood Protection and Storm Drainage Fund (2003 General Obligation Bond Funds); and (5) an increase in appropriations in an amount not to exceed $8,915,611.00 in the Trinity River Corridor Project Fund (1998 General Obligation Bond Funds) - Not to exceed $15,049,549.40 ($14,990,000.00, plus closing costs and title expenses not to exceed $59,549.40) - Financing: Trinity River Corridor Project Fund (1998 General Obligation Bond Funds) ($8,974,829.23), Flood Protection and Storm Drainage Facilities Fund (2006 General Obligation Bond Funds) ($5,774,701.49), Flood Protection and Storm Drainage Fund (2003 General Obligation Bond Funds) ($196,694.00), Flood Protection & Storm Drainage Fund (1995 General Obligation Bond Funds) ($63,320.68), and Flood Protection & Storm Drainage Fund (1998 General Obligation Bond Funds) ($40,004.00)
